Windows 10/11 installation - Hard disk is not recognized

Open dogcity opened this issue 2 years ago • 3 comments

Hello everyone, I am looking for help .... I need to install windows virtual machine, I have tried with win10 and win11, but it does not detect the hard disk to make the installation.... could someone help me with this?

I have macbook m1 pro and want to install windows 10 or 11 preferably amd64 if not arm. UTM version 4.2.5

I'd suggest downloading and then mounting the guest tools as another CD drive. The latest version seems to be 0.164.4. Not sure if windows includes drivers for qemu's nvme drive.

Then, you can Browse for more drivers and, after pointing it to the drive, it should load the driver and show the hard drive.

If you are installing windows on macbook M1 You may encounter an error Hard disk not recognised, This is because to install drivers you need to separately download spice tools drivers. To directly start download click on this link: https://github.com/utmapp/qemu/releases/download/v7.0.0-utm/spice-guest-tools-0.164.4.iso

Open your virtual machine and select on drive Image options Screenshot 2024-02-12 at 12 32 39 AM click on change spicetool

then select the spice guests tool file and click open Screenshot 2024-02-12 at 12 31 28 AM

now go in finder and click to install, then it will be automatically rebooted and drivers will be installed. Hope it helps.
